Culture
Vlotho Castle was built around 1250 by Heinrich von Oldenburg to control the Weser and the trade routes that converged in Vlotho. The surviving ruins of the castle document the changes in the history of the castle and the town and offer a wide view over the valley.
Vlotho developed into an important centre of shipping on the Weser; long-distance trade routes once converged here. St. Stephen’s Church contains objects that commemorate Vlotho’s boatmen on the Weser. The location of Vlotho Castle was connected to the former ferry service at the Weser harbour. In Vlotho, the Kulturfabrik has developed into a cultural centre and a meeting place for cultural events and education.

Leisure
The Weser Cycle Path runs through Vlotho. The well-developed, predominantly riverside and largely car-free route runs from Hannoversch Münden to Cuxhaven. In Vlotho, there are short recreational cycling tours and longer day trips; there is also access to nearby long-distance cycle routes.
The Weser near Vlotho can be explored by water ski. Vlotho’s outdoor forest swimming pool offers family recreation.
